On 25 February 2026, in accordance with Section 82 of the Industrial Chemicals Act 2019, the Australian Industrial Chemicals Introduction Scheme (AICIS) officially added a chemical to the Australian Industrial Chemicals Inventory (AIIC), as five years have elapsed since the issue of its assessment certificate.

Details of the chemical added to the Inventory are as follows:

Chemical Name

CAS Number

Specific information requirements

Listing date

Decanoic acid, mixed diesters with octanoic acid and 1,3-propanediol

1072005-10-7

Obligations to provide information apply. You must tell us within 28 days if the circumstances of your importation or manufacture (introduction) are different to those in our assessment.

February 23, 2026
